Ayurveda is an ancient approach to health and wellbeing that’s sometimes called the sister science of yoga. Its scope is our entire lived experience–not just what’s happening in our bodies, but in our mind and spirit too. The word “balance” distills Ayurveda’s core principles: we create and maintain health and longevity when all our systems are working harmoniously and are in sync with the cycles of nature. In a state of balance, our innate intelligence will lead us to the wellbeing we desire.

The Process:

  • Initial assessment (in person or on-line): we’ll spend 2 hours together talking about your current concerns and past health history and why you are turning to Ayurveda. I’ll want to hear about your goals and how you envision your life changing as you make your way back to balance;

  • Delivery of recommendations: after our session, I’ll take a day or two to draw up recommendations and then we’ll meet to discuss them and determine what is feasible for you to implement. I’ll provide information about lifestyle, yoga/exercise, diet, eating habits, and other self-care routines to support you and help you achieve your goals; 

  • Follow Up Consultation(s): We’ll check in as needed to review your progress and make any adjustments necessary to your recommendations to keep you on track.
